Grasping Irrigation Sprinkler System Components
A successful irrigation sprinkler system relies on a harmonious blend of various components, each playing a crucial role. The core of the system is the pump, responsible for powering water through the network. This stream is then controlled by valves, which channel water to specific zones. Sprinkler heads, individually, are responsible for dispensing the water in a controlled and efficient manner.

Keep Your Irrigation Sprinklers in Tip-Top Shape
To secure the longevity of your irrigation sprinklers, regular maintenance is key. Initiate by inspecting your sprinkler system at least once a month for any indications of damage or leaks. Completely wash the sprinkler heads with a tool to remove debris and mineral buildup. Evaluate employing a gentle cleaning solution if necessary. Guarantee that all sprinkler heads are aligned correctly to deliver water evenly across your lawn.
- Inspect the pressure regulator frequently to maintain optimal water pressure.
- Flush your sprinkler system in the fall to prevent freeze damage during winter months.
- Refer a professional irrigation specialist for any repairs or maintenance tasks you are uncomfortable to perform yourself.
